In Michigan, mid-August through September is the ideal time to repair or seed a new lawn, but if the weather is favorable, it may be possible to seed into early October and still achieve good establishment. It is riskier to start in October because you never know what the weather is going to do. If it stays warm through the month, newly seeded grass will have some time to become established. If it gets cold too soon, the seed may germinate, but the plants may not have enough time to become established.
